On 1 Dec 2004, at 20:35, Ralf Glauberman wrote:
> make sure your key-file and crt-file exist, belong together, are valid > and readable for apache. > try a non-encripted certificate/key. > the key-file should look like this: > -----BEGIN RSA PRIVATE KEY----- > ... > -----END RSA PRIVATE KEY----- > the cert should look like this: > Certificate: > Data: > Version: 1 (0x0) > Serial Number: 4 (0x4) > Signature Algorithm: md5WithRSAEncryption > Issuer: ... > Validity > Not Before: Jun 21 12:51:40 2004 GMT > Not After : Dec 18 12:51:40 2004 GMT > Subject: ... > Subject Public Key Info: > Public Key Algorithm: rsaEncryption > RSA Public Key: (1024 bit) > Modulus (1024 bit): > ... other stuff > -----BEGIN CERTIFICATE----- > ... > ----END CERTIFICATE----- > > > ----- Original Message ----- From: Andrew M > To: users@(protected) > Sent: Wednesday, December 01, 2004 9:23 PM > Subject: Re: [users@(protected)] mod_jk2 https > > > Ralph, > I removed all the IfDefine tags from both the http.conf and ssl.conf > files and then shut down. The server will now not boot up when I ask > it to, and when I check the error logs I get the following: > > [Wed Dec 01 20:19:23 2004] [error] Init: Unable to read pass phrase > [Hint: key introduced or changed before restart?] > [Wed Dec 01 20:19:23 2004] [error] SSL Library Error: 218710120 > error:0D094068:asn1 encoding routines:d2i_ASN1_SET:bad tag > [Wed Dec 01 20:19:23 2004] [error] SSL Library Error: 218529960 > error:0D0680A8:asn1 encoding routines:ASN1_CHECK_TLEN:wrong tag > [Wed Dec 01 20:19:23 2004] [error] SSL Library Error: 218595386 > error:0D07803A:asn1 encoding routines:ASN1_ITEM_EX_D2I:nested asn1 > error > [Wed Dec 01 20:19:23 2004] [error] SSL Library Error: 218734605 > error:0D09A00D:asn1 encoding routines:d2i_PrivateKey:ASN1 lib > > regards > > Andrew > > > On 1 Dec 2004, at 20:11, Ralf Glauberman wrote: > > > make sure you have removed every ifdefined in both configs, stop the > server, look at ps -aux to see if all childs have exited, if not kill > them. then start apache again. look at the error_log to see if there > are any problems. > > ----- Original Message ----- From: Andrew M > To: users@(protected) > Sent: Wednesday, December 01, 2004 8:58 PM > Subject: Re: [users@(protected)] mod_jk2 https > > > Ralph, > already done.
